Method

How we write comparison pages.

  • Public list pricing only

    We do not include private discounts in the comparison. AWS reserved-3y is a column; AWS-back-channel-handshake is not.

  • Same SKU, same region

    Comparisons hold hardware constant. We compare B200 to B200, H200 to H200. The closest equivalent NVIDIA SKU is used when a competitor doesn't carry the same generation.

  • Our weaknesses listed

    Every comparison has a 'where they win' section. Customers buy clouds for years; we'd rather they trust us than discover the trade-offs late.

  • Refreshed monthly

    List prices change. We refresh the source data on the first business day of each month. The page footer notes the as-of date.

  • Reproducible

    The CSV behind every comparison ships in our pricing-data repo. If you find a number out of date, please open an issue — we update within a week.

  • No screen-shotting

    Where possible, the comparison columns link directly to the source page on the competitor's site. We do not paraphrase pricing for them.
